WebJun 24, 2024 · What Would Happen if a Dog Ate a Bumble Bee? The good news is that, most of the time, your dog won’t suffer any negative effects from eating a bumble bee. Sometimes, the bee is killed instantly when the dog bites down on it. If this happens, the dog will simply swallow the bee and it will be digested just like any other food. WebNov 1, 2024 · If your dog has eaten a wasp or bee or been stung in the mouth, tongue or throat, you may see severe facial or neck swelling. This is a concern because the swelling may cause a blockage in your pet’s airway resulting in them struggling to breathe. If this does happen you should seek urgent veterinary advice. WebA sting is the injection of venom through the skin via the insect’s stinger. A bee can sting only once and dies after the sting. Wasps can sting several times in one episode. Even dead bees or wasps can cause stings to pets when ingested.

WebMay 19, 2024 · If your dog eats a bee, you may be wondering what will happen. Most likely, he will vomit, but it may take 24 hours for him to do so. Bees can sting dogs in the mouth, producing pain and swelling. It is not unusual for a dog who has eaten a bee to becoming ill with nausea and diarrhea.
